The Lyrics: A Forecast of Gloom

The original song, written by Randy Newman, is already a bit of a bummer. But UB40's reggae-infused rendition gives it a certain... chill sadness. It's like being sad on a tropical beach with a lukewarm cocktail. It's still sad, but at least you're getting a tan, right?

The lyrics paint a picture of isolation and loneliness. "Tin can telephones" suggests a breakdown in communication. Like trying to explain the plot of Inception to your grandma – you’re shouting into a tin can and hoping for the best, but you know it’s not going to work. Everyone’s disconnected.

And then there's the line about "broken umbrellas." Now, who hasn't battled a rogue umbrella in a windstorm? It's like fighting a metallic octopus that's determined to poke your eye out. A broken umbrella isn't just about getting wet; it's about the frustration of failed protection. You tried to shield yourself from the metaphorical storm, and your defense mechanism crumbled.

The phrase “scarecrow dreams” is pure poetry, although deeply depressing. It's that feeling of being a spectator in your own life, watching opportunities and happiness pass you by. Like standing in a field, arms outstretched, but never actually taking flight. Or, you know, getting a job promotion.

UB40's Spin: Adding a Layer of Cool to the Blues

What UB40 does so brilliantly is take this inherent melancholy and give it a laid-back vibe. The reggae rhythm softens the blow, like putting a fluffy blanket on a thorny cactus. It doesn't eliminate the pain, but it makes it a little more… manageable.

It’s the musical equivalent of saying, “Okay, things are tough, but let’s groove through it.” Think of it as the perfect soundtrack for staring out the window on a rainy day, contemplating the meaning of life while simultaneously scrolling through TikTok. You're sad, but you're also… vibing.

Ali Campbell's vocals add to this effect. There's a certain world-weariness in his voice, but also a glimmer of hope. It's like he's saying, "Yeah, it's raining now, but maybe tomorrow the sun will shine. Or maybe it'll rain harder. Who knows? Pass the dutchie." (Okay, maybe not that last part).
